Web19 Dec 2024 · What is PTC? PTC (post-tetanic count) is the number of responses to single twitch stimulation spaced 1 second apart following high frequency tetanic stimulation (5-second 50 Hz), but why is it actually … WebThe post-tetanic count was investigated as a method of monitoring intense neuromuscular blockade in children. Web25 Jul 2024 · Post tetanic count is used to monitor deep levels of block where train of 4 and DBS would be ineffective. A 5 second tetanic stimulus is applied followed by 0.1msec twitches at one per second.
